Advanced cardiac life support, or advanced cardiovascular life support, often referred to by its abbreviation as “ACLS”, refers to a set of clinical algorithms for the urgent treatment of cardiac arrest, stroke, myocardial infarction (also known as a heart attack), and other life-threatening cardiovascular emergencies.
These ACLS protocols have been developed through research, patient case studies, clinical studies, and the opinions of experts in the field. The gold standard in the United States and other countries is in the course curriculum published by the International Liaison Committee on Resuscitation (ILCOR).

The current ACLS guidelines are set into several groups of “algorithms” – a set of instructions that are followed to standardize treatment and increase its effectiveness. These algorithms usually come in the form of a flowchart, incorporating ‘yes/no’ type decisions, making the algorithm easier to memorize.

Types of algorithms
ACLS protocols assume that the provider may not have all of the information needed from the individual or all of the resources needed to properly use ACLS in all cases
- Cardiac Arrest Algorithm
- Acute Coronary Syndromes Algorithm
- Pulseless Electrical Activity (PEA)/Asystole Algorithm
- Ventricular Fibrillation (VF)/Pulseless Ventricular Tachycardia (VT) Algorithm
- Bradycardia Algorithm
- Tachycardia Algorithms
- Respiratory Arrest Algorithm
- Opioid Emergency Algorithm
- Post-Cardiac Arrest Algorithm
- Suspected Stroke Algorithm

The AHA’s ACLS course builds on the foundation of lifesaving BLS skills, emphasizing the importance of continuous, high-quality CPR. Reflects science and education from the American Heart Association Guidelines Update for CPR and Emergency Cardiovascular Care (ECC).
Advanced Cardiovascular Life Support (ACLS) Course Content
- Basic life support skills, including effective chest compressions, use of a bag-mask device, and use of an AED
- Recognition and early management of respiratory and cardiac arrest
- Recognition and early management of peri-arrest conditions such as symptomatic bradycardia
- Airway management
- Related pharmacology
- Management of ACS and stroke
- Effective communication as a member and leader of a resuscitation team
